Job Description

Job Responsibilities:

  • Lead a team of technicians and operators to achieve production output, yield, quality, and shipment goals.
  • Take care of the general assembly program.
  • Coordinate assembly-related engineering documents.
  • Perform new line and product setup qualifications.
  • Support environmental procedures and regulatory requirements.
  • Take charge of related assembly process areas.
  • Support process-related material changes.
  • Manage process performance improvement, monitoring, and sustaining.
  • Execute yield, quality, and cost improvement activities based on internal and customer-related issues during the new product start-up.
  • Plan and drive improvement projects (yield, quality, cycle time, productivity, etc.).
  • Perform qualification and setup of new machines and materials.
  • Perform failure analysis and troubleshooting of the process and yield-related issues, which include corrective and preventive action measures.
  • Enforce compliance with the general discipline, housekeeping, and safety rules and regulations.
  • Coach and provide technical assistance to supervisors, technicians, and operators during daily production running and troubleshooting.

JOB REQUIREMENTS:

  • Bachelor's Degree in any Engineering field or equivalent.
  • 2 to 3 years of working experience in a semiconductor manufacturing environment will be an added advantage.
  • Experience in vacuum soldering process, machine operation and supervisory activities will also be an added advantage.
